Specifications

This DRIFIRE FR Ultra Lightweight Long Sleeve Tee – Men’s is constructed from an Ultra-Lightweight 4.5 oz. Knit fabric. This material choice is central to its design, providing a balance between comfort and protection. The tee features a Regular body length and Long Sleeve design, suitable for most adult men.

Its application is clearly defined as a Baselayer Top and for Military use, underscored by its Berry Compliant status. The fabric itself offers Moisture Wicking capabilities, ensuring the wearer stays dry, and also incorporates Odor Control/Anti Bacterial properties, which are vital for extended wear. Crucially, it boasts Fire Resistant properties, a non-negotiable for safety-critical applications.

The specifications also detail a Comfort apparel fit, which is achieved through its thoughtful design elements. The Ribbed collar is designed to maintain its shape over time, preventing sagging, while the Ribbed cuff is intended to hold the sleeve securely in place, preventing it from riding up during strenuous activity. This tee also holds a USMC Certification Number: MODFRN-OD21-001105-13735, adding a layer of verified military approval.

Performance & Functionality

The primary function of the DRIFIRE FR Ultra Lightweight Long Sleeve Tee – Men’s is to provide a comfortable, safe, and highly functional baselayer. It excels in this role due to its superior moisture management and the inherent flame resistance. The fabric actively pulls perspiration away from the skin, which is crucial for maintaining comfort in dynamic conditions and preventing heat loss in cooler weather.

The inherent and permanent flame resistance is the standout feature, providing a critical safety buffer against flash fires, a risk present in many industrial and field environments. Its performance in this regard is passive, meaning it doesn’t wear out or diminish over time, unlike topical FR treatments. The odor control feature is also highly effective, making it suitable for multi-day use without becoming unpleasantly odorous.

A minor point to consider regarding performance is that, due to its ultra-lightweight nature, it offers minimal thermal insulation on its own. While this is a strength for warm-weather use or as a baselayer, those seeking significant warmth might need to layer additional insulating garments over it. However, its design as a baselayer means this is an expected characteristic.
